Dress up your plus-sized pup in gear by Idawg

As the owner of a 90-pound (yes, very well-fed) golden retriever, I've often envied those dog owners who can dress their considerably smaller pooches in fashionable doggie jackets, or even plop them in their purses while they go for a stroll at the Ballard Farmer's Market. While it's a given that I'll never be able to tote my golden in anything smaller than a wheelbarrow, I can now dress her in something fashionable, thanks to a new line of plus-size doggie attire by the local company Idawg.

Faced with the same challenge I had – where to find appropriate and fun clothing, such as raincoats and sweaters, for larger canines – founder Joanie Dhillon says her inspiration for Idawg was her own large dogs, Ginger and Meadow (yes, Soprano).

"Despite their somewhat large physiques, they still get cold during the winter," says Dhillon. "It was very difficult to find clothing that fit their bigger personalities and big chests. I began to realize the lack of fashionable big-dog clothing available. The little dog market is flooded with every type of silly to fashionable type of clothing you can think of, but it's difficult to find fashionable clothing suited for big dogs."

Idawg sells adorable fleece vests, as well as funky jackets for Fido made from durable fabrics that will withstand multiple washings and trips to the dog park. Two of the company's most popular items are the Black Bomber jacket ($99) and the Idawg Hoody ($65).

Look for Idawg products online or at the local retailers Urban Beast or Railey's Leash & Treat.
